| return function ( buffer ) { | |
| console.time( 'MD2Loader' ); | |
| var data = new DataView( buffer ); | |
| // http://tfc.duke.free.fr/coding/md2-specs-en.html | |
| var header = {}; | |
| var headerNames = [ | |
| 'ident', 'version', | |
| 'skinwidth', 'skinheight', | |
| 'framesize', | |
| 'num_skins', 'num_vertices', 'num_st', 'num_tris', 'num_glcmds', 'num_frames', | |
| 'offset_skins', 'offset_st', 'offset_tris', 'offset_frames', 'offset_glcmds', 'offset_end' | |
| ]; | |
| for ( var i = 0; i < headerNames.length; i ++ ) { | |
| header[ headerNames[ i ] ] = data.getInt32( i * 4, true ); | |
| } | |
| if ( header.ident !== 844121161 || header.version !== 8 ) { | |
| console.error( 'Not a valid MD2 file' ); | |
| return; | |
| } | |
| if ( header.offset_end !== data.byteLength ) { | |
| console.error( 'Corrupted MD2 file' ); | |
| return; | |
| } | |
| // | |
| var geometry = new THREE.BufferGeometry(); | |
| // uvs | |
| var uvsTemp = []; | |
| var offset = header.offset_st; | |
| for ( var i = 0, l = header.num_st; i < l; i ++ ) { | |
| var u = data.getInt16( offset + 0, true ); | |
| var v = data.getInt16( offset + 2, true ); | |
| uvsTemp.push( u / header.skinwidth, 1 - ( v / header.skinheight ) ); | |
| offset += 4; | |
| } | |
| // triangles | |
| offset = header.offset_tris; | |
| var vertexIndices = []; | |
| var uvIndices = []; | |
| for ( var i = 0, l = header.num_tris; i < l; i ++ ) { | |
| vertexIndices.push( | |
| data.getUint16( offset + 0, true ), | |
| data.getUint16( offset + 2, true ), | |
| data.getUint16( offset + 4, true ) | |
| ); | |
| uvIndices.push( | |
| data.getUint16( offset + 6, true ), | |
| data.getUint16( offset + 8, true ), | |
| data.getUint16( offset + 10, true ) | |
| ); | |
| offset += 12; | |
| } | |
| // frames | |
| var translation = new THREE.Vector3(); | |
| var scale = new THREE.Vector3(); | |
| var string = []; | |
| var frames = []; | |
| offset = header.offset_frames; | |
| for ( var i = 0, l = header.num_frames; i < l; i ++ ) { | |
| scale.set( | |
| data.getFloat32( offset + 0, true ), | |
| data.getFloat32( offset + 4, true ), | |
| data.getFloat32( offset + 8, true ) | |
| ); | |
| translation.set( | |
| data.getFloat32( offset + 12, true ), | |
| data.getFloat32( offset + 16, true ), | |
| data.getFloat32( offset + 20, true ) | |
| ); | |
| offset += 24; | |
| for ( var j = 0; j < 16; j ++ ) { | |
| var character = data.getUint8( offset + j, true ); | |
| if ( character === 0 ) break; | |
| string[ j ] = character; | |
| } | |
| var frame = { | |
| name: String.fromCharCode.apply( null, string ), | |
| vertices: [], | |
| normals: [] | |
| }; | |
| offset += 16; | |
| for ( var j = 0; j < header.num_vertices; j ++ ) { | |
| var x = data.getUint8( offset ++, true ); | |
| var y = data.getUint8( offset ++, true ); | |
| var z = data.getUint8( offset ++, true ); | |
| var n = normalData[ data.getUint8( offset ++, true ) ]; | |
| x = x * scale.x + translation.x; | |
| y = y * scale.y + translation.y; | |
| z = z * scale.z + translation.z; | |
| frame.vertices.push( x, z, y ); // convert to Y-up | |
| frame.normals.push( n[ 0 ], n[ 2 ], n[ 1 ] ); // convert to Y-up | |
| } | |
| frames.push( frame ); | |
| } | |
